Bipartisan congressional spouses tackle cancer prevention, and leave politics out

1 year ago01 mins

Lawmakers’ spouses from both parties have worked to promote cancer awareness and prevention for more than 30 years. They stress the disease impacts families regardless of party and needs a spotlight.
